How many dominant alleys is needed for the dominant trait to show up

Respuesta :

noelleista
noelleista noelleista
  • 01-04-2020

Answer:

At least one

Explanation:

Dominant alleles live up to their name - they dominate over the recessive traits. Therefore, if one parent has one dominant allele and the other parent has two recessive alleles, 50% of the offspring will have dominant traits.
